Is The Cam Gigandet Workout Right For You?

The Cam Gigandet workout may be effective for some people. However, before you decide to begin doing it, you may want to determine whether or not it is the right workout for you. The best way to understand this is by learning the difference between a fitness workout and a bodybuilding workout. Cam's workout mixes a little bit of both, but some people may need workouts that are more targeted towards one or the other.

A fitness workout is one that will focus on toning and gaining flexibility. This type of a workout is great for those who want to build up their stamina. Usually fitness workouts include cardio, and if there is lifting involved it is light weight.These are the types of workouts that do not focus on muscle growth.

There are so many people in today's society that are trying to lose weight. Keep in mind that if you want to lose weight, it isn't just about doing the exercises. You also have to pay attention to your diet as well. You will really have success with weight loss if you are able to successfully combine the two together.

When it comes to bodybuilding workouts, you will usually end up focusing on certain areas of your body. It is so specific that you actually narrow the workouts down to a specific muscle. Rather than weight loss and toning up, any extra weight that you have ends up getting transformed into muscle mass. This means that you will be gaining a considerable amount of strength as well. No matter which way you view it, there is a great deal of difference between these two types of workouts. The idea is to determine what type of results you would like to see and then choose the type of work out that will best suit your needs.

So what is your actual purpose for working out anyway? Are you trying to build up stamina for a marathon, or are you trying to build up muscle mass to impress a girl? Has your doctor informed you that you need to get more physically fit? Taking these things into consideration will help you in making your decision. Remember, sometimes you may actually need to combine these two kinds of workouts.

After you have determined what you are going to be doing, you will want to start familiarizing yourself with the types of exercises that will be required. You can get a better idea of everything once you realize that with fitness workouts you will be focusing more on the duration of your workouts. If you run, it is going to be for a longer amount of time. If you are doing your stretching exercises you will have to concentrate on holding your positions for a longer period of time. You have probably already spent a significant amount of time looking into various workouts to try. If you think you need a combination between a fitness and bodybuilding plan, then the Cam Gigandet workout may be the right choice for you.
